Manufacturing Scale and Technical Foundation

SWT's manufacturing foundation traces back to 1991, when the company commenced professional buzzer production and began accumulating core technology. Since relocating to Dongguan City in 2002 and adopting the SWT brand, the company has built an integrated supply chain with comprehensive control over front, middle, and rear processes of piezoelectric ceramic production, including film squeezing, casting, and dry pressing. This vertical integration supports an annual output reaching approximately 250 million units for piezoelectric ceramic elements, reflecting what the company describes as the largest production capacity in mainland China for specific piezoelectric components.

Production takes place across two facilities: the Dongguan Headquarters, spanning 24,000 square meters with 170 staff members, and the Guizhou Branch in Bijie City, spanning 4,000 square meters with 40 staff members. Combined, these facilities operate over 400 sets of instruments and equipment, including large-scale automatic tunnel furnaces and automated assembly machines. The company's 70–85 R&D and engineering personnel support proprietary research centers focused on acoustics, nano-powder, inorganic chemistry, and electronic drive circuits—capabilities directly applicable to the design and refinement of magnetic buzzer drive characteristics.

A defining differentiator for SWT within the buzzer category is its role as a primary drafter of Chinese industry standards for buzzers, ultrasonic atomizers, and piezoelectric sensors. In 2010, the company was appointed to draft local industry standards for piezoelectric and electromagnetic sounders in Guangdong Province, and in 2012 these buzzer industry standards received official approval and publication. SWT is specifically recognized as the official drafter of the "Piezoelectric Sounders and Piezoelectric Buzzers" and "Electromagnetic Sounders and Electromagnetic Buzzers" standards—the latter directly governing magnetic (electromagnetic) buzzer specifications. This standard-setting role was further affirmed through official recognition from the Quality and Technical Supervision Bureau of Guangdong Province.
